New to Essentrics

Hi! I have been lurking on the Essentrics and t Tapp threads the past few weeks. I am still unsure of which to try.. maybe both? Perhaps someone can give me some input on these programs and where to start. I don’t have a lot of weight to lose but i would like to firm up mainly my waist and maintain my flexibility. I am a SAHM so I have time to workout daily. TIA for any ideas or opinions.

Hi Theeearn! I did T-Tapp many years ago. Really didn't click with the program or really feel any benefits from it.

I prefer the flowy trademarks that are unique to Essentrics and I love that it's a techniques based program with science behind it. My back and hip love Essentrics too. This is probably the slimmest I've been since having kids...I have had 4.

Does your local PBS carry Classical Stretch? Can you check out some dvds from the library? I'd try out both programs....and see what you like.

Do you have a dvr to set? That way if the sleepy baby isn't so sleepy, you could do it later. I used to always do my workouts during nap time.

I love ETV. it's affordable at $14.95/month and you get pretty much everything, plus the new offerings that are exclusive to streaming. The dvds are expensive, so if you don't own any it's the way to go! Plus, you don't have to get up at 5:30 am...it's there for you any time. Even if you just did it for a month and then cancelled, you'd get a pretty good idea if you liked the program.
